Send EmailNeodymium Phosphate, Neodymium Laser Salt, Nd Phosphate Crystal, 13768-24-0
Appearance: Pale purple-white crystal or powder
Chemical Formula: NdPO₄
CAS No: 13768-24-0
Density: ~4.5–5.0 g/cm³
Melting Point: >1500 °C
Crystal Structure: Monoclinic
Optical Properties: High refractive index, suitable for laser transmission
Laser crystal production (Nd:YAG, Nd:Glass doping)
Optical fiber amplifiers
Ceramic and glass additive
Phosphate-based magnetic ceramics
Surface coatings and ion exchange systems
Nuclear waste immobilization (phosphate matrix)

Synthesized by reacting neodymium oxide (Nd₂O₃) with phosphoric acid (H₃PO₄)
Precipitated and sintered to form crystalline structure
Produced in powder or crystal form
